Leather Top Writing Desk

1900 - 1920
Description

Kidney shaped small sized French mahogany writing table.

Circa 1900.

H 75cm (AH 66cm) x W 98cm x D 60cm

Originating in 18th-century France as the bureau rognon, the kidney-shaped desk features a crescent contour designed to wrap around the sitter. Popularised during the Louis XV and Louis XVI periods, this form combines functional ergonomics with Neoclassical decorative elements such as fluted legs, brass or gilt-bronze mounts, and inset leather tops.

Desks of this style are typically crafted from fine hardwoods such as mahogany, kingwood, or rosewood veneers applied over oak frames. Writing surfaces are traditionally inlaid with gold-tooled leather, while structural accents feature cast gilt-bronze or brass mounts and hand-cut dovetail drawer joints.

Authentic period pieces show evidence of hand-tooling, such as irregular drawer dovetails, hand-planed secondary woods beneath the frame, and natural oxidisation on the metalwork. Revival pieces from the late 19th and early 20th centuries often feature machine-cut joinery, uniform drawer linings, and lighter cast-metal fittings.

Place the desk centrally in a home office or in a bay window to showcase its curved silhouette from all angles. Pair it with a contemporary desk chair or a classic upholstered armchair, balancing the antique timber with modern lighting and minimalist desktop accessories.

Clean the timber surfaces using a dry microfibre cloth and apply a natural beeswax polish twice a year to preserve the wood finish. Protect the leather inset by avoiding direct sunlight and applying a dedicated leather conditioner periodically to prevent drying or cracking.
